Celtic FC Pursues Kelechi Iheanacho: Why a Parkhead Reunion Makes Sense

Key Takeaways

  • Celtic have officially tabled a contract offer for free agent striker Kelechi Iheanacho.
  • The former Leicester City player is currently training independently while considering his next club.
  • Iheanacho’s arrival would provide Brendan Rodgers with significant tactical flexibility and Premier League experience.
  • The move is seen as a strategic, cost-effective way to bolster Celtic's attacking depth for European and domestic competition.

In a development that has sent ripples of excitement through the Celtic faithful, recent reports from Sky Sports journalist Anthony Joseph indicate that Celtic FC has formally tabled a contract offer for Nigerian international Kelechi Iheanacho. The striker, currently a free agent following his departure from Leicester City, has been a subject of intense speculation throughout the summer transfer window. With the Hoops aiming to strengthen their squad for both domestic dominance and European competition, the acquisition of a player of Iheanacho’s pedigree represents a significant statement of intent.

Iheanacho, who brings a wealth of Premier League experience to the table, has been maintaining his fitness independently since leaving the King Power Stadium. His potential arrival at Parkhead would provide Brendan Rodgers with a versatile attacking option, capable of operating as a lone striker or in a supporting role. As the transfer window clock ticks down, the urgency for Celtic to finalize this deal is becoming increasingly apparent.

Brendan Rodgers has long been an admirer of players who possess high technical intelligence and the ability to influence games in tight spaces. Iheanacho’s time at Manchester City and Leicester City showcased his clinical finishing and his knack for popping up in crucial moments. For Celtic, who often face low-block defenses in the Scottish Premiership, having a forward who can break down stubborn backlines is essential.

  • Clinical Finishing: Iheanacho has a proven track record of finding the back of the net, boasting an impressive goal-per-minute ratio throughout his career.
  • Premier League Pedigree: Having competed at the highest level of English football for nearly a decade, he brings invaluable experience to a relatively young Celtic squad.
  • Versatility: He is not merely a penalty-box poacher; he possesses the vision to link up play and provide assists, making him a multifaceted threat.
  • European Readiness: With Celtic’s commitments in the UEFA Champions League, the addition of a seasoned international player provides the necessary depth to compete on multiple fronts.

Celtic’s current attacking roster, while talented, requires additional competition to ensure the intensity remains high across all competitions. Kyogo Furuhashi remains the talismanic figure at Parkhead, but the addition of Iheanacho would allow for tactical flexibility. Rodgers could potentially experiment with a two-striker formation or utilize Iheanacho as a high-impact substitute, ensuring that Celtic’s offensive output does not dip during congested fixture lists.

Furthermore, the financial dynamics of this deal make it an attractive proposition. As a free agent, Iheanacho’s arrival would not require a transfer fee, allowing the club to allocate resources toward other areas of the squad or secure the player on a competitive wage structure. This prudent approach to recruitment aligns with the club's long-term strategy of balancing financial sustainability with on-field success.

While the negotiations are reportedly ongoing, the ball is firmly in the player’s court. The allure of European football and the passionate atmosphere of Celtic Park are significant selling points. However, Iheanacho will likely be weighing his options carefully, considering the interest from other clubs across Europe. For Celtic, the challenge lies in convincing the Nigerian that Parkhead is the ideal environment to rejuvenate his career and reach new heights.

As the Hoops prepare for their next set of fixtures, the potential signing of Iheanacho looms large. If the club succeeds in bringing him to Glasgow, it could prove to be the most pivotal piece of business of the summer. Fans are eagerly awaiting an official announcement, hoping that the synergy between Rodgers and his former player can translate into silverware during the 2024/25 campaign.
